The Human immunodeficiency virus type 1 glycoprotein 120 (gp120) CD4 binding site is a critical functional domain on the viral envelope protein responsible for initiating infection by binding to the host CD4 receptor (UniProt P04578). This interaction triggers a series of conformational changes in the envelope trimer, exposing the coreceptor binding site and facilitating viral fusion with the host cell membrane (PubMed: 21179084). As a highly conserved region essential for viral entry, it serves as a primary target for both small-molecule inhibitors and broadly neutralizing antibodies (bNAbs). Fostemsavir, a prodrug of temsavir, is a first-in-class attachment inhibitor that binds directly to this site to prevent the initial docking of the virus to CD4+ T-cells (PubChem CID 71241277). Additionally, potent bNAbs such as VRC01 and 3BNC117 target this epitope to neutralize a wide range of HIV-1 variants, making it a focal point for vaccine design and passive immunization strategies (NIH: NIAID). Despite its importance, the site is shielded by a complex layer of glycans and variable loops, which the virus uses to evade host immune detection. Therapeutic challenges include the emergence of resistance mutations within the gp120 sequence that can reduce drug affinity or antibody neutralization potency.
